I stopped by the dz yesterday and there were notices posted on all the doors that said: " This property has been seized by and is under the custody of Rutland Charter Township in accordance with state law...." It went on with something about personal property taxes and a warning not to "remove or disturb any property". There was also a notice of a public auction to be held next month in the local paper today. The DZO is at Oshkosh this week so I don't know what he's planning to do, but I'm betting when he gets home he'll tear those notices down and open for business as usual. So my question is if he opens, can I get in trouble for working there or is it ok for him to use the place while it's "in the custody" of the township? Also, if it is shut down, what about everybody's personal gear and stuff that's in there? Think they'll let us just take it? They have a ton of tandems scheduled this weekend and I could use the cash, but I don't need to get in trouble for trespassing or anything. Thanks for any opinions on this. Tony

I just bought a used pc3 that was kind of messed up. When I got it, it would record a little bit of blue screen when you hit the button before it started recording right. Then I dropped it and it quit working altogether. I took it in to Mark's Photo and they sent it in to Sony and for $240 it came back 3 weeks later working just like new. Most places will charge you $20 to send it in to see if it can be fixed and apply it to the cost if they fix it. Mine definitely looks like a skydiving camera and nobody said anything to me about it. Commercial airline pilots wouldn't be allowed to do this for obvious reasons of safety. Same goes for long disctance commercial tractor-trailer drivers. Why should this logic not apply to tandem instructors? This is a good example of how we need to regulate ourselves before "someone" steps in to regulate us. I'm not a TI, but it seems logical to me that if a TI jumps a passenger while exhausted, the safety level is less than optimal. This came from the "Intsructional Movie" thread and it got me wondering... What's the most tandems you guys have done in a day? How many do you think you could safely do? How much difference does aircraft make? Should there be rules like pilots and truckers have? 14 is my personal record, but we're a cessna DZ and the only reason we stopped is because we ran out of light. I'm sure I could do a lot more with no problems if we could climb faster. I was tired at the end of it, but I don't think I was ever so exhausted that I was dangerous. Personally, I think it would be impossible to regulate fairly since everyone has different limits. But, I guess they don't always think about fairness when they make rules...
